EPR Support for the Ketyl Radical-Anion “Triggered” [3,3]-Sigmatropic Rearrangement
作者:Eric J. Enholm、Merle A. Battiste、Maria Gallagher、Kelley M. Moran、Angelo Alberti、Maurizio Guerra、Dante Macciantelli
DOI:10.1021/jo0257748
日期:2002.9.1
New physical evidence to support a ketyl radical-anion mechanism for the [3,3]-sigmatropic rearrangement is presented. With use of EPR spectroscopy, spectra are observed that can be attributed to 8, an acyl radical-anion species resulting from a [3,3]-rearrangement; this also functions as a key intermediate in the process.
